1. 首先安装这个库

pip install azure-storage-blob

2. 使用SAS URL可以直接连上某个container,然后以文件名来下载。

from azure.storage.blob import ContainerClientsas_url = "SAS URL"
container = ContainerClient.from_container_url(sas_url)blobs_list = container.list_blobs()
for blob in blobs_list:print(blob.name)blob_client = container.get_blob_client("filename")
with open("1.csv", "wb") as my_blob:download_stream = blob_client.download_blob()my_blob.write(download_stream.readall())

python azure-storage-blob库 使用SAS key下载blob文件实例相关推荐

  1. python urlretrieve_使用urllib库的urlretrieve()方法下载网络文件到本地的方法

    概述 见源码 源码 # !/usr/bin/env python # -*- coding:utf-8 -*- """ 图片(文件)下载,核心方法是 urllib.url ...

  2. Python 技术篇-用base64库对音频、图片等文件进行base64编码和解码实例演示

    最近在研究项目,需要调用百度语音的api,传入参数需要本地语音文件 base64 位编码后内容.下面来演示一下. 其实很简单,base64 是系统自带的库. base64.b64encode() 进行 ...

  3. 在python中使用csv库以字典格式读写csv文件

    1.使用csv.DictWriter()写入字典格式的数据 import csvwith open('test.csv', 'w', newline='') as csvfile:fieldnames ...

  4. 如何下载python模块_Python第三方库(模块)下载和安装(使用pip命令)

    进行 Python 程序开发时,除了使用 Python 内置的标准模块以及我们自定义的模块之外,还有很多第三方模块可以使用,这些第三方模块可以借助 Python官方提供的查找包页面(https://p ...

  5. python:自动化测试 playwright 库上传和下载

    今天主要是聊聊playwright中的上传和下载操作,playwright中的上传和下载比selenium的上传和下载要简便些,例:selenium中的上传还要有对话框选择文件,再点击上传,而play ...

  6. python代码示例下载-python下xml解析库lxml最新版下载安装以及代码示例

    abc 123 def 456 ghi

  7. Python+selenium 自动化 - 实现自动导入、上传外部文件实例演示

    一开始我觉得导入外部文件是需要操作 windows 的文件窗口呢,后来发现原来不用那么麻烦,只要给文件上传的元素传一个本地路径就好了,就是一个 input 类型的. 右键元素点击检查可以看到对应的元素 ...

  8. python 文件下载服务器异常_python 从远程服务器下载日志文件的程序

    import os import sys import ftplib import socket ################################################### ...

  9. Azure Blob Storage 基本用法 -- Azure Storage 之 Blob

    Azure Storage 是微软 Azure 云提供的云端存储解决方案,当前支持的存储类型有 Blob.Queue.File 和 Table. 笔者在<Azure Table storage ...

  10. Azure File Storage 基本用法 -- Azure Storage 之 File

    Azure Storage 是微软 Azure 云提供的云端存储解决方案,当前支持的存储类型有 Blob.Queue.File 和 Table. 笔者在<Azure Blob Storage 基 ...

最新文章

  1. basePath = request.getScheme()+://+request.getServerName()+:+r
  2. 反向工程_反向工程:宾利精心复刻了1929 Blower车型
  3. datagrid资料+ by iCeSnaker - Program rhapsody
  4. 教学目标四个维度_挖掘教材 预设目标 思本归真—— 记临安区初二英语教学研讨会...
  5. 文献记录(part5)--Robust biclustering by sparse singular value decomposition incorporating stability ...
  6. 第二章 XHTML简介
  7. Linux用户配置文件(第二版)
  8. 连接Oracle时报错ORA-12541: TNS: 无监听程序
  9. java 中鼠标事件_[Java教程]js中鼠标事件总结
  10. 寒假作业2:币值转换
  11. SSM+Vue音乐在线试听网站系统java项目源码
  12. 使用DDE传输数据至SQL Server
  13. 1.金融点滴 - 什么是做多、做空?国内股市为什么不能做空?
  14. java基础开发试题_Java应用开发基础-中国大学mooc-试题题目及答案
  15. uni-app uni.request简单封装(请求头配置及response处理)
  16. Android 开发技术周报
  17. 视觉在机器人领域的应用
  18. CSGO DIY-小地图修改
  19. DateAdd 函数
  20. 如何用matlab测a相相电流,基于MATLAB的瞬时无功理论谐波检测算法仿真研究

热门文章

  1. day04 JavaScript高级程序设计 阅读总结
  2. java代码转python代码(需要手动调整)
  3. 免费领取QQ音乐会员
  4. 基于Java swing实现的学生选课管理系统
  5. Eclipse主题皮肤
  6. python深度学习——手写字符识别
  7. 【入门必备】Java数据结构详解
  8. java 新手入门电子书_java从入门到精通第6版电子书 PDF高清版
  9. .netframework迁移到.netcore方法
  10. matlab软件安装码,Matlab2017a软件安装包以及安装教程